What Does an Investments Associate Do?

Investment Associates are integral members of the fundamental credit research process, with a focus on investment-grade and high-yield corporates, municipals, or emerging markets.
Updated November 30, 2021
To become an investment associate, you typically need at least a bachelor’s degree in finance, accounting, mathematics, or a similar field and relevant banking experience.
Updated November 18, 2021
An investment associate works with investment analysts to perform a wide range of duties necessary for managing the investments of corporations and municipalities.
Updated October 31, 2021

Frequently Asked Questions About an Investments Associate Salaries

What is the average of an Investments Associate in Hawaii?

The Investments Associate salary range is from $85,850 to $121,326, and the average Investments Associate salary is $102,440/year in Hawaii. The Investments Associate's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Investments Associate salary in the United States?

The Investments Associate salary in San Jose, CA is $123,027 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Investments Associate's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Investments Associate.
